What is Will Penny (1967) about?

*Will Penny (1967)* tells the story of an aging cowboy who takes a job guarding a remote ranch, only to find his solitude disrupted by a woman and her son displaced by winter's fury. Forced into an uneasy partnership, he grapples with his instincts to endure the season—and the unexpected warmth of human connection that begins to melt his isolation.

Who directed Will Penny?

Tom Gries directed *Will Penny*, bringing a raw, authentic vision to this classic Western that blends action with emotional depth.

Who stars in Will Penny?

The film stars Charlton Heston as the titular cowboy, with Joan Hackett, Donald Pleasence, Lee Majors, Bruce Dern, and Ben Johnson rounding out the cast in memorable roles.

About Will Penny (1967) — A Classic Western Where Love Finds a Hardened Cowboy in the Snow

Set against the rugged expanse of the Old West, *Will Penny (1967)* follows the journey of a weather-beaten cowboy whose life takes an unexpected turn when duty collides with compassion. Directed with gritty realism by Tom Gries, this classic Western blends raw frontier tension with tender human connections. Charlton Heston stars as the title character, a hardened but secretly lonely ranch hand who finds himself unexpectedly sharing his mountain cabin with a widowed woman and her young son after they're abandoned by their guide. As winter's icy grip tightens, so too does the emotional thaw between these strangers—revealing layers of kindness beneath Will's stoic exterior. The film masterfully balances themes of isolation, redemption, and the quiet strength of human connection, all wrapped in sweeping landscapes and authentic frontier grit.

Joan Hackett delivers a standout performance as the resilient woman who awakens long-dormant emotions in Will, while a stellar supporting cast including Donald Pleasence, Lee Majors, Bruce Dern, and Ben Johnson adds depth and texture to the story.
